Tips for Christmas Celebrations

Budget Christmas All Year

When you make your regular budget hopefully it includes some type of savings to make life easier in an emergency. Including Christmas money in the budget is rarely thought about but it can go a long way toward keeping you within a budget for the amount of spending done at the end of the year. You can have the money put into a special account to draw interest and increase your funds or you can keep it in a special hiding place. The amount that you put aside will be based on the goals that you set for yourself.

Make A List

When you begin to budget for holiday spending you need to make a list. The list should not only include the people that you're planning to buy gifts for but decorations and the activities that you plan to participate in during the holiday. By making a list or lists of all these things you can start planning early by doing little things such as getting an idea of what you want to get everyone on your list. You will get different things for the people that you work with than you would for family members.

Price Comparisons

When you begin to get an idea of what you want to buy during Christmas you can start to compare the prices. You can make it a point to check the prices during your regular shopping trips and start looking online. This will tell you the best place to find an amazing deal on what you what whether it's in a traditional store or on an online auctioning site.

Limit Yourself

When it comes to the budgeting of Christmas spending you have to limit yourself. While you might be tempted to go to every party or host every dinner you have to be realistic about what you can do. Pick the events and the people that are the closest to you and start from there. You are can attempt to spend the same amount on everyone but it's not always possible when you have small children on your list.


When it comes to budgeting the amount of spending that you do during Christmas you have to be prepared and realistic. Ideally you will be able to avoid credit cards during the holiday and opt for layaway if you have some more expensive items to purchase.
